Behavior of Crickets
Crickets like warm weather and that is why Southern states tend to be affected more than Northern states. They can be found hanging around dumpsters but you often find them in your homes as the weather cools down.

Facts Regarding Crickets
The male cricket that is rubbing its legs together in order to attract female crickets causes that annoying chirping sound. This can hard to listen to, especially when it is late at night and we need our sleep.
A female cricket can is capable of laying her eggs within your home. This can become really problematic if you allow this to occur.
Since they are nocturnal, it can be somewhat challenging to find them. They don’t only make sounds that are annoying they are known to eat clothing and other fabric in your home. They also feed on fruit, paper products, and vegetables.
